Summary: | 3 chemically pure fractions were isolated from Napp printing plate and subsequently identified by means of nuclear magnetic resonance, infrared spectrophotometry and elemental analysis. 1 of the fractions elicited positive test reactions in 3 Napp-allergic printers, and another fraction also elicited a positive test reaction in 1 of the printers. The 2 allergens were 2-hydroxyethyl methacrylate and N,N'-methylene-bis-acrylamide. The 1st of the 2 allergens was also demonstrated in another printing plate, Nyloprint WD. |
